How to Spot a Fake “Claim and Keep” Offer
The phrase “claim and keep” gets thrown around like confetti. But 90% of these offers have a catch. They make you wager the winnings fifty times before you can touch a cent. That is not “keeping” anything. That is a loan.
Here is the checklist I use to filter the garbage from the gold:
- Wagering requirements: Look for anything under 35x. 20x is perfect. If it says “No Wagering” or “Wager-Free”, that is the jackpot. PlayOJO runs these constantly.
- Max cashout: Some offers cap your winnings at $50 or $100. That is fine for a freebie. But if the cap is under $20, it is insulting.
- Game restrictions: Can you use the spins on any pokie? Or are they locked to one specific game? Locked offers are usually worse.
- Expiry: 72 hours is standard. 24 hours is a scam designed to make you rush and lose.

FAQ: Everything You Need to Know About No Deposit Free Spins
I get the same questions every week. Here are the answers, straight and without fluff.
Do I really get to keep the winnings from free spins?
It depends on the wagering requirements. If the offer says “No Wagering” or “Wager-Free”, yes, you keep every cent. If it says “35x wagering”, you must bet your winnings 35 times before withdrawal. Always check this first. I only recommend offers with 0x or low 25x wagering.
Can I use free spins on any pokie?
Rarely. Most offers lock you to one or two specific games. Common choices are Starburst, Book of Dead, or Gonzo’s Quest. If you want variety, look for “Any Game” free spins. They are rarer but better.
What is the minimum withdrawal for free spin winnings?
Most casinos require a minimum withdrawal of $10 to $20. Some, like PlayOJO, have no minimum. You can withdraw $5 if you want. Check the cashier page before you start playing.
Is KYC required for no deposit bonuses?
Yes, almost always. Casinos must verify your identity before you can withdraw. You will need to upload a photo ID (passport or driver’s license) and a proof of address (utility bill or bank statement). Modern casinos process this in minutes. If a site takes days, complain to support or leave.
Can I claim multiple no deposit offers?
Usually no. Most casinos limit one free spins no deposit aus 2026 claim and keep today offer per player, per IP address, and per household. If you try to create multiple accounts, you will be banned and your winnings confiscated. Do not try it.
What happens if I win a big amount from free spins?
Your winnings are capped by the max cashout limit. If the offer says “Max cashout $150”, and you win $500, you only keep $150. The rest is forfeited. That is why I always check the cap before claiming. A high cap or no cap is better.

Final Warning: Don’t Let the Terms Bite You
I have been doing this for years. I have seen players win $500 from a free spin offer, only to lose it because they missed a tiny rule. The most common traps are:
- Maximum bet limit: If your free spins win $50, and you place a $10 bet, you might violate the “max bet” rule. Most casinos cap bets at $5 per spin during wagering.
- Game weightings: Some games contribute 100% to wagering, others only 20% or 0%. Always check the list of eligible games.
- Time limits: You usually have 7 days to complete wagering. If you take too long, the bonus and winnings are void.
Read the terms. Yes, they are boring. But missing one line can cost you real money. I read the terms for every offer I claim. It takes 5 minutes and saves me from frustration.
